Tears of a Phoenix
Tears of a Phoenix was a Play By Post RPG in the forum of the open-source 3D dungeon-crawling game Egoboo.
The plot revolved around the country of Renegard, where half of the population, including the king, had fallen into a coma, Evil Chancellor Boartz became the new ruler and a quest for the feathers of a phoenix, which allegedly were able to cure the coma disease, was set up.

The player characters were:
- Katherine, a Bounty Hunter. Disappeared mid-game due to temporary absence of her player.
- Arianna, a former Necromancer, now atoning as a priest and healer.
- Gurtagh, a half-orcish warrior.
- Aranym, an elementalist constantly sliding from a Heroic BSOD to the next.
- Hans, a Pirate. Disappeared in the initial phase of the game, his player returned later with Alyss as a new character.
- Alyss, a young elven girl.
